Maybe LB Brandon Chillar can't go, which would test their depth, LB Desmond Bishop would get the start in his place. Otherwise DE Jeremy Thompson and RB DeShawn Wynn are little used. Everyone else not on I.R. should play.
Except at safety, where S Atari Bigby is out and S Aaron Rouse might not be available either. Without Rouse, it would mean CB Charles Woodson would move over to safety, and that wasn't a rousing success last week against Carolina.
It's not too crowded on Houston's injury list. But they've got three safeties listed on it, Nick Ferguson, Will Demps, and Eugene Wilson, so they've got just as much trouble at the position as the Packers.
